97+ at the Liverpool Olympia
Set in 2012, Hillsborough survivors John and Steve each deal with the trauma they suffered as young boys, now as middle-aged men. John bottles up his emotions and only exposes them to his wife, Liz, as he regularly suffers from night terrors but avoids seeking treatment from the doctors. As opposed to Steve, who lives alone but seeks help from the hospital or the vodka bottle as his only support mechanisms. Despite countless setbacks, the Hillsborough survivors continue their fight for justice.’
